The Concealed Dangers of Refractive Surgery



While many people seek refractive surgical procedure for clearer vision, it's crucial to recognize the surprise dangers involved.

You could experience complications like completely dry eyes, glare, or halos around lights, which can influence your everyday activities. There's also a possibility that your vision won't improve as expected, or it could also intensify.

Some people report dissatisfaction, bring about the demand for glasses or get in touch with lenses again. In rare cases, extra extreme difficulties might occur, such as infection or corneal scarring.

It's essential to discuss these threats with your doctor and weigh them versus the possible benefits. Being educated helps you make a better choice regarding whether refractive surgery is right for you and what to anticipate throughout the procedure.

Navigating the Recovery Refine



As you navigate the recuperation process after refractive surgical procedure, it's necessary to follow your cosmetic surgeon's instructions closely to make sure the best possible result.

You'll likely experience some pain and obscured vision initially, which is normal. Relax your eyes as high as feasible, preventing displays and intense lights for the first few days.

Do not neglect to utilize the recommended eye goes down to stop dryness and advertise healing. Put on sunglasses outdoors to safeguard your eyes from UV rays.

It's essential to stay clear of massaging your eyes and comply with any type of task constraints your specialist suggests, particularly in the first week.



Maintain all follow-up consultations to monitor your recovery progress, and don't think twice to connect to your cosmetic surgeon with any kind of concerns.
